Unglycosylated anti-amyloid antibodies maintained all the antigen recognition functions of the native glycosylated anti-amyloid antibodies but without, or with a much reduced, property of triggering Fc receptor-mediated inflammation response in the brain. Such unglycosylated antibodies can be used in a method for preventing, inhibiting, or treating a disease or disorder characterized by amyloid aggregation with a diminished risk of triggering or exacerbating neuroinflammation. |
